introducción base de datos geográfica

Post on 04-Jul-2015

1.127 Views

Category:

Documents

1 Downloads

Preview:

Click to see full reader

DESCRIPTION

Introducción a la BD Geográfica

TRANSCRIPT

Base de Datos Geográfica

Sistemas de Información Geográfica

PUCESE 2011

Estructura Operativa

Diseño de la Base de Datos

• El desarrollo de cualquier tipo de base de datos, comprende tres etapas típicas:

Diseño Conceptual

Diseño Lógico

Diseño Físico

Diseño Conceptual

• Se identifican tanto los requerimientos de información, así como los datos disponibles en cada una de las áreas generadoras de datos geográficos en la Institución, sirviendo esto como base para la generación del modelo conceptual y por otro lado los Diccionario de Datos donde se incluyen las descripciones específicas de los datos de cada tema.

Diseño Lógico

• Este modelo permite eliminar redundancias y realizar una optimización general, para construir el esquema formal (modelo lógico) de la base de datos, que define su estructura en un lenguaje establecido.

Modelo Relacional Normalización de la BD

Diseño Físico

• La última etapa, denominada implementación física o modelo físico, consiste en la creación de la representación computacional (diseño y creación de registros, archivos, métodos de acceso restricciones de seguridad, etc.) de la base de datos.

Modelo Relacional

• Los SIG gestionan sus propias bases de datos, pero casi todos proveen algún tipo de comunicación o enlace con las bases de datos existentes para unir atributos alfanuméricos a los datos geográficos. El modelo de base de datos de más éxito en general, y que es el utilizado por casi todos los SIG es el modelo relacional.

Base de Datos Relacional

Base de Datos

Geográficas

en ARCGIS

Introducción

Geodatabase

• Se trata de un contenedor de datos y en función de sus características podemos encontrar varios tipos:

• File Geodatabases

• Personal Geodatabases

• ArcSDE Geodatabases.

File Geodatabase

• File Geodatabases: Se almacena como carpetas en el sistema y permite almacenar datos recogidos en archivos de gran tamaño (hasta 1 Terabite).

Personal Database

• En este caso la información se recoge en un único fichero de Microsoft Access que no puede ocupar más de 2 Gigabites.

ArcSDE Geodatabases

• Este tipo está enfocado a bases de datos relacionales gestionadas con SQL, Oracle…y con varios usuarios. No tienen límite de tamaño pero se necesita ArcSDE.

De este modo…

• Resulta mucho más sencillo transportar o copiar la información a otros equipos.

• Reduce el riesgo de perder o corromper alguno de los 7 archivos que componen cada Shapefile.

• Es un buen método para crear una copia de seguridad de los datos iniciales y de las capas definitivas que vayamos generando.

.shp - entidades geométricas de los objetos

.shx - el índice de las entidades geométricas

.dbf - base de datos, información de los atributos

Muchas formas de modelar un

sistema

• Un conjunto de líneas que forman una red.

Muchas formas de modelar un

sistema

• Un borde entre dos áreas.

Muchas formas de modelar un

sistema

• Un elemento poligonal.

El modelo de datos CAD

• El modelo de datos CAD almacena datos

geográficos en archivos de formato binario

con representaciones para puntos, líneas

y áreas.

Beneficios de las bases de

datos geográficas

• Se crea un repositorio uniforme de datos

geográficos:

– los datos son almacenados y administrados

centralmente.

Beneficios de las bases de

datos geográficas

• La edición y entrada de datos es más

segura:

– muchas reglas de validación residen en la

base de datos.

Beneficios de las bases de

datos geográficas

• Los elementos tienen un contexto

enriquecido:

– las relaciones con otros objetos definen su

contexto.

Beneficios de las bases de

datos geográficas

• Se pueden hacer mejores mapas:

– se tiene más control de cómo los elementos

son dibujados.

Beneficios de las bases de

datos geográficas

• Los elementos en el despliegue del mapa

son dinámicos:

Beneficios de las bases de

datos geográficas

• Los conjuntos de elementos son

continuos:

– la base de datos puede almacenar grandes

conjuntos de datos sin necesidad de

particionarlos.

Beneficios de las bases de

datos geográficas

• Muchos usuarios pueden editar datos

geográficos simultáneamente:

– un usuario puede editar elementos en un área

local y luego integrarlos al conjunto total.

Dentro de una base de datos

geográfica

• Referencia espacial:

– Todas las clases de elementos en un conjunto

de datos de elementos comparten un sistema

de coordenadas común.

Dentro de una base de datos

geográfica

• Dominios:

– Los dominios son conjuntos de valores de

atributos válidos para los atributos de los

objetos.

Dentro de una base de datos

geográfica

• Reglas de validación:

– Las reglas de validación obligan a mantener

la integridad de los datos a través de las

reglas de relaciones y conectividad.

Acceso a datos mediante SQL

• Aún cuando los datos geográficos son

recolectados y administrados como una

base de datos geográfica, aplicaciones

externas de bases de datos pueden usar y

compartir efectivamente estos datos para

uso no geográfico.

Acceso a datos mediante SQL

• Usando la interfaz SQL nativa de la base

de datos relacional, se pueden construir

aplicaciones para minar datos desde las

bases de datos geográficas y usarlos para

otras tareas.

Acceso a datos mediante SQL

• Ejemplos de este tipo de tareas son

administración de inventarios,

procesamiento de ordenes de trabajo, o

análisis estadístico.

Acceso a datos mediante SQL

• En este sentido, una base de datos

geográfica es un conjunto de tablas, filas,

y columnas.

Acceso a datos mediante SQL

• A través de la interfaz SQL, se puede ver

la estructura interna de la base de datos

geográfica, que incluye tablas de

metadatos para objetos tales como redes.

top related